Sure, the GTI (with DSG) is notably easier to drive fast (and therefore a fester car) - but I wouldn't swap my Type R for my GFs GTI for anything. The Type R is way more fun - unless going fast in and of itself is what you call fun.
See, you actually have to make the CTR go quick - keeping the revs right, blipping the accelerator, etc. When I drive the CTR I feel like I'm driving a racing car. The Golf feels like I'm just riding it. Sure I'm riding fast but so what.
Where the Type R errs on the side of racing, the Golf errs to the side of shopping runs. And it shows.
